Join us for a thrilling journey of camaraderie and competition with the Knox-Johnston Cup, an event crafted to reignite the joy of big boat racing utilising our fleet of Clipper 68 and Clipper 70 race yachts. Named in honour of our esteemed founder, Sir Robin Knox-Johnston, this flagship race sends our yachts on an exciting circuit around the Isle of Wight, incorporating strategic racing elements from the Clipper Race.

The Knox-Johnston Cup is not just about claiming line honours but also tactically accumulating extra points that can sway the overall podium standings. Divided into legs, the race also features a Scoring Gate, timed sprints, and the game-changing double points Joker Card. Combined with a strong team atmosphere on board and in port, this race promises a dynamic, engaging and all-in-all fun experience for participants.

Open to businesses, organisations, Race Crew alumni, supporters, and teams of friends, this event warmly welcomes participants of all experience levels. Whether you’re an offshore racer with thousands of miles under your belt or you have never set foot on a boat before, the Knox-Johnston Cup ensures a blend of fun, social interaction, and spirited competition. The event features dedicated time for training ahead of the race, with a professional Skipper, First and Second Mate on board to ensure a safe and fun race. Who Can Enter

In order to take part in some sailing race events additional training and qualification events may need to be completed. Please make sure you meet the criteria listed within this section or contact the team for further information.

  • The Knox-Johnston Cup is open to all over 18’s.
  • Previous sailing experience is not required.
  • This event is open to corporate teams, Race Crew alumni and supporters or teams of friends looking for an unforgettable experience.
  • No discounts or rewards can be used in conjunction with this event.
  • Team entries only [not individual berth bookings], Teams are made up a minimum of 6 people and a maximum of 12.
